[PATCH 03/37] perf intel-pt: Add documentation for new config terms

2017-05-19 Thread Adrian Hunter
Add documentation for new config terms.

Signed-off-by: Adrian Hunter 
---
 tools/perf/Documentation/intel-pt.txt | 36 +++
 1 file changed, 36 insertions(+)

diff --git a/tools/perf/Documentation/intel-pt.txt 
b/tools/perf/Documentation/intel-pt.txt
index b0b3007d3c9c..d157dee7a4ec 100644
--- a/tools/perf/Documentation/intel-pt.txt
+++ b/tools/perf/Documentation/intel-pt.txt
@@ -364,6 +364,42 @@ cyc_thresh Specifies how frequently CYC packets are 
produced - see cyc
 
CYC packets are not requested by default.
 
+pt Specifies pass-through which enables the 'branch' config term.
+
+   The default config selects 'pt' if it is available, so a user 
will
+   never need to specify this term.
+
+branch Enable branch tracing.  Branch tracing is enabled by default so 
to
+   disable branch tracing use 'branch=0'.
+
+   The default config selects 'branch' if it is available.
+
+ptwEnable PTWRITE packets which are produced when a ptwrite 
instruction
+   is executed.
+
+   Support for this feature is indicated by:
+
+   /sys/bus/event_source/devices/intel_pt/caps/ptwrite
+
+   which contains "1" if the feature is supported and
+   "0" otherwise.
+
+fup_on_ptw Enable a FUP packet to follow the PTWRITE packet.  The FUP 
packet
+   provides the address of the ptwrite instruction.  In the 
absence of
+   fup_on_ptw, the decoder will use the address of the previous 
branch
+   if branch tracing is enabled, otherwise the address will be 
zero.
+   Note that fup_on_ptw will work even when branch tracing is 
disabled.
+
+pwr_evtEnable power events.  The power events provide 
information about
+   changes to the CPU C-state.
+
+   Support for this feature is indicated by:
+
+   
/sys/bus/event_source/devices/intel_pt/caps/power_event_trace
+
+   which contains "1" if the feature is supported and
+   "0" otherwise.
+
